Where to Buy Celine in Paris: Stores, Prices, and VAT Refund (2026)
Paris is the home of Celine, founded in 1945, and the city offers the deepest selection at the lowest list prices. French prices run below US retail, and a non-EU visitor reclaims about 12% net on the 20% VAT on top, so on a bag the combined saving can reach roughly 25 to 30% versus home.
This guide covers where to buy Celine in Paris, what to expect on price, and how to claim your refund.
Where to buy Celine in Paris
- Avenue Montaigne. The flagship in the Golden Triangle, with the full collection of leather, ready-to-wear, and accessories.
- Saint-Germain (Left Bank). A boutique on the Rive Gauche for the quieter side of the city.
- Department stores. Galeries Lafayette Haussmann and Le Bon Marché carry Celine and have in-store tax-refund desks.
Check Celine’s official store finder for current addresses and hours.
Is Celine cheaper in Paris?
Yes, for two stacked reasons. European list prices are lower because the house is French and avoids the duties and margins built into US pricing. And you reclaim the VAT: 20% in France, about 12% net after fees. Core pieces like the Triomphe, the Luggage, and the Classic show a real gap versus US retail.

How to claim your Celine VAT refund
- Check eligibility. Non-EU resident, at least 16, visiting under six months. Goods unused and out of the EU within three months.
- In store. Ask for tax-free and present your passport. For Privé processing, ask for the invoice to carry the Privé entity details before you pay.
- Validate on exit. Scan your form at a PABLO kiosk at Charles de Gaulle (all terminals) or Orly, or at Gare du Nord before UK passport control. See the CDG airport tax refund guide.
- Pack smart. Keep items unused with tags, in your carry-on.

What is the minimum spend for a VAT refund in France?
100.01 EUR, which any Celine bag clears easily. Traditionally it had to be met in a single store on a single day.
How much VAT do you actually get back?
About 12% net in France, not the full 20%, once the math and operator fees are accounted for. See our guide on what you actually get back.
